The August 2024 Core Update is Completed: Key Insights for SEO Professionals
Google has officially confirmed the completion of its August 2024 Core Update, marking another significant milestone in the ongoing evolution of search algorithms. These core updates, rolled out periodically, are designed to improve the overall relevance and quality of search results. They often leave many website owners and SEO experts analyzing their site’s performance to understand the impact on rankings and traffic.
What Is a Google Core Update?
A Google core update is a broad algorithmic adjustment aimed at refining how Google’s search engine ranks websites. It does not target specific sites but rather recalibrates ranking factors across the board. The focus is on ensuring that users get the most relevant, authoritative, and useful content for their queries. Google continuously refines the algorithm to provide better search experiences for users.
